Forum: Platinen Versionverwaltung für EAGLE, suche Beta-Tester


von Patrick (Gast)


Lesenswert?

Hi uC-Community,

um EAGLE EDA Projekte besser verwalten zu können habe ich eine 
web-basierte Versionsverwaltung entiwckelt.
Da ich im Moment nur wenig mit EAGLE arbeite, will ich hier fragen ob es 
vielleicht Interessenten für einen Beta-Test gibt.

Aktuell gibt es folgende Features:
    Visual diff für Schema und Layout
    Semantischer diff für das Schema
    Release Verwaltung
    Benachrichtigungs System
    Möglichkeit für gemeinsames arbeiten
    BOM Verwaltung
    Vorschau der Zeichnungen im Browser

Um einen Eindruck zu verschaffen habe ich unter 
http://thermik.dyndns.org eine Demo Installation eingerichtet mit zwei 
Projekte und kleineren Beispiel-Änderungen.

In EAGLE wird nur ein kleines ULP Skript benötigt, alles weitere geht 
über die Web-Oberfläche.

Bei Interesse einfach eine Mail oder hier im Forum :)

Viele Grüße,
Patrick

von TX (Gast)


Lesenswert?

Sehr interessantes Projekt.

Als einzigen Nachteil würde ich aber die Abhängigkeit von einem Server 
sehen (der irgendwo steht - Thema Datensicherheit). Für Hobbyisten mag 
das OK sein, kleinere und größere Unternehmen sollten dies aber mit 
Vorsicht genießen.

Ein Zugewinn wäre mit Sicherheit die komplette Versionsverwaltung auch 
lokal verwalten zu können, wie das auch die Versionierungstools wie SVN 
oder GIT können.

Auf jeden Fall eine sehr interessante Idee. Ich bin gespannt, wie es 
weiter geht :).

von ich (Gast)


Lesenswert?

TX schrieb:
> Sehr interessantes Projekt.
>
> Als einzigen Nachteil würde ich aber die Abhängigkeit von einem Server
> sehen (der irgendwo steht - Thema Datensicherheit). Für Hobbyisten mag
> das OK sein, kleinere und größere Unternehmen sollten dies aber mit
> Vorsicht genießen.
>
> Ein Zugewinn wäre mit Sicherheit die komplette Versionsverwaltung auch
> lokal verwalten zu können, wie das auch die Versionierungstools wie SVN
> oder GIT können.
>
> Auf jeden Fall eine sehr interessante Idee. Ich bin gespannt, wie es
> weiter geht :).

Wenn es um ein Unternehmen geht, dann muß das ja kein Server sein, der 
"irgendwo" steht (auch wenn das Thema Cloud gerade "in" ist). Das kann 
ja ein Server innerhalb der Firma sein und den kann man doch so mit 
Rechten ausstatten, daß nicht alle Mitarbeiter Zugriff haben, sondern 
z.B. nur Entwickler.

von Patrick (Gast)


Lesenswert?

ich schrieb:
> Wenn es um ein Unternehmen geht, dann muß das ja kein Server sein, der
> "irgendwo" steht (auch wenn das Thema Cloud gerade "in" ist). Das kann
> ja ein Server innerhalb der Firma sein und den kann man doch so mit
> Rechten ausstatten, daß nicht alle Mitarbeiter Zugriff haben, sondern
> z.B. nur Entwickler.

Richtig, genau so ist das System auch ausgelegt. Als Hobby/Community 
Anwender kann es öffentlich gehostet werden. Im Unternehmen kann es 
innerhalb des eigenen Netzes, abgeschirmt, arbeiten.

Alternativ könnte es vielleicht auch lokal aufgesetzt werden. Muss aber 
zugeben, dass ich eine Installation unter Windows noch nicht versucht 
habe.

von Teo D. (teoderix)


Lesenswert?

Patrick schrieb:
> Alternativ könnte es vielleicht auch lokal aufgesetzt werden. Muss aber
> zugeben, dass ich eine Installation unter Windows noch nicht versucht
> habe.

Wenn das steht bin ich dabei.
Will meinen Schrott wirklich nich auf nem Öffentlichen-Server sehen 
:)

von Patrick (Gast)


Lesenswert?

Also die Versionsverwaltung lokal unter Windows laufen zu lassen ist 
nicht möglich, da es in Ruby programmiert ist und die Unterstützung nur 
sehr schlecht ist unter Windows.

Es gäbe aber die Möglichkeit, dass Projekt als privat zu markieren. Dann 
sieht es keiner aus dem Inhaber.

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.